MONTVALE, N.J. — A&P has appointed Andreas Guldin as chief strategy officer, the company here said in a filing Wednesday. Guldin is a member of A&P's board of directors and in 2007 was named the company's executive managing director, strategy and corporate development.

Guldin is also an executive with the Tengelmann Group, A&P's largest shareholder. The appointment was effective Oct. 15.

A&P said Tuesday that its president and chief executive officer, Eric Claus, had left the company and that it had begun a search for a new CEO.
